Where is the ECM located in a 1992 Chevy S10 blazer?

The ECM on a 1992 S10 Blazer is located below the glove box.


Where is the 1988 Chevy engine control module?

In a 1988 Chevy pickup the ECM is located behind the glovebox.


Where is the ecm located in a 1993 Chevy s10 pickup?

Behind the passenger side kick panel.


Where is the ecm located in a 1996 Chevy s10 pickup?

Under the hood, on top of the passenger side inner fender.

Where is the electronic control module on a 1992 Chevy S10 4x4 pickup?

The electronic control module (ECM) on a 1992 Chevy S10 4x4 pickup is typically located under the dashboard on the driver's side. It is mounted near the firewall, often attached to a bracket or the vehicle's frame. To access it, you may need to remove some panels or components for better visibility and reach. Be sure to disconnect the battery before working on the ECM to avoid any electrical issues.

Location of the ecm in the 1992 Chevy lumina?

In the 1992 Chevy Lumina, the Engine Control Module (ECM) is typically located under the dashboard on the driver's side, mounted above the accelerator pedal. It may be housed in a metal bracket or secured with screws, making it somewhat challenging to access. If you're troubleshooting or looking to replace it, ensure you disconnect the battery before handling the ECM.
